We can solve the inequality by subtracting 300 from both sides:
15x + 300 - 300 ≥ 600 - 300,
which simplifies to 15x ≥ 300.
Finally, we divide both sides by 15 to find the value of x:
15x/15 ≥ 300/15,
which simplifies to x ≥ 20.
So, Suzanne will need to make at least 20 sales to earn at least $600.
